use crate::common::Port;
#[derive(Debug, Clone, serde::Serialize, serde::Deserialize)]
struct Pdl {
ops: Vec<Op>,
}
#[derive(Debug, Clone, serde::Serialize, serde::Deserialize)]
enum Op {
JumpIfEq, //
SyncStart, //
SyncEnd, //
Exit, //
Firing, // pop port A. push bool B.
Put, // pop port A. pop payload B.
Get, // pop port A. push payload B.
//
PushConst(Value),
Store, // pop unslong A. pop B. store[A] := B.
Load, // pop unslong A. push store[A].
Dup, // pop A. push A. push A.
//
Lt, // pop A. pop B. push bool C.
Eq, // pop A. pop B. push bool C.
Add, // pop integer A. pop integer B. push A+B
Neg, // pop signed integer A. push -A.
//
Nand, // pop bool A. pop bool B. push nand(A,B)
}
#[derive(Debug, Clone, serde::Serialize, serde::Deserialize)]
struct State {
op_index: usize,
store: Vec<Value>, // TODO multiple frames
stack: Vec<Value>,
}
#[derive(Debug, Clone, serde::Serialize, serde::Deserialize)]
enum Value {
Null,
Int(i32),
Bool(bool),
UnsLong(u64),
Payload(Vec<u8>),
Port(Port),
}
